Searching for 'Stand Tall, Molly Lou Melon' free online? I feel you! While it’s not legally available for free as a full ebook, some creative workarounds exist. Try your library’s digital catalog—many partner with Hoopla or similar services. If you’re a teacher, some education sites offer free access for classroom use.

Piracy sites pop up in searches, but they harm authors and illustrators. Molly Lou’s story deserves support! If you adore it, used copies are often under $5. The book’s lesson about self-acceptance? Priceless.

From my experience hunting for children's books online, free legal options can be tricky. Public libraries often have digital copies through apps like Libby or OverDrive—just need a library card. Sometimes, publishers offer limited-time free downloads during promotions, so keeping an eye on sites like Amazon's Kindle deals or Penguin Random House's giveaways might pay off.

That said, I’ve stumbled across sketchy sites claiming to have free PDFs, but they’re usually pirated or malware traps. Not worth the risk! If you’re tight on budget, secondhand bookstores or swapping platforms like Little Free Library could be a fun alternative.
